I noticed my drivers side floor board was wet so i pulled up the carpet a little bit and i found this! Should i replace the seal on that hole? I guess should i pull up the carpet and repair and repaint the floor?? you see me pushing throw a rust hole, is that from the cowl? that might be my leak.

Yes, best thing to do would be to cut out as much of the rusted metal as possible so you have good solid metal to weld to, and put in a patch
Treat any parts you can't cut out with Naval Jelly, it turns the rusting "off", but be careful with it, it also takes paint off Rust just keeps rusting, you have to cut it out You need to find out where the water came in, 3rd brake light often leaks on Rangers and it runs from back to the front, usually drivers side because when gas tank has fuel and a Driver the truck leans that way And most Rangers are higher in that back so water runs forward |
